MOVE IT Commits to Help Habal-Habal Riders

In its presscon at Pasig today (May 30), MOVE IT said that they recognize the need to formalize the motorcycle taxi industry, which includes professionalizing habal-habal services. Previously, the LTFRB has encouraged habal-habal riders to join its pilot study for motorcycle taxis.

“Our vision is to create a safe, professionalized, and empowering environment where all our rider-partners, including habal-habal riders, can thrive,” MOVE IT General Manager Wayne Jacinto said. “We are committed to uplifting the entire sector, transforming habal-habal riders into respected professionals who contribute to a safer and more reliable transportation landscape.”

To make this possible, MOVE IT said that it will support the financial stability of its partner riders with low commission rates, insurance packages, and special deals on essential equipment like helmets. Aside from those benefits, MOVE IT also commits to providing proper training for its partner riders with comprehensive onboarding campaigns and rigorous road safety assessments to ensure that they are delivering their promised safe and high-quality service.

As for their upgraded app, MOVE IT commits to a 99.95% uptime for a seamless booking experience, especially during peak hours. This is made possible as the updated app makes use of Grab’s technology, which includes an in-app VOIP calling feature that eliminates the need for third-party communication apps and ensures the safety and privacy of its users, and GrabMaps for precise pinning for pick-up and drop-off locations.

MOVE IT also has cashless payment options for seamless transactions using debit and credit cards, and is actively working with leading e-Wallets in the Philippines to offer more payment options.

The updated app also has a Share-My-Ride, which enables users to share ride details with their loved ones, ensuring constant updates on their location during their ride. There’s also a 24/7 Safety Center that offers round-the-clock emergency assistance when needed.

“Through our enhanced app, our rider-partners will benefit from improved efficiency, enabling them to earn more, while our passengers will enjoy a user-friendly and more intuitive interface, ensuring seamless and convenient Motorcycle Taxi experiences,” Jacinto adds.
